How they compare

Switzerland currently reports 74.1% against 73.3% in Ghana, a difference of 0.8%.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 11 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Ghana ahead.

Ghana ranks 43rd and Switzerland ranks 40th of 116 countries.

Switzerland has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Ghana Switzerland Difference Ahead
2000s 70.4% 75.7% 5.3% Switzerland
2010s 73.1% 75.0% 1.8% Switzerland

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
